This Week’s Visual Art Openings, Oct 23-27: Walead Beshty | Goss-Michael Reinstall | Sadie Hawkins

It's TWOxTWO weekend, so expect to see some out-of-towners floating around the scene this weekend, particularly at the Power Station and perhaps tonight's Goss-Michael Foundation opening.
